Monrovia, CA offers a mix of charming small-town neighborhoods and convenient urban access. Here are some of the best places to live when you're looking for a Monrovia apartment for rent:
Old Town MonroviaKnown for its historic charm and walkable streets, Old Town features local restaurants, breweries, boutiques, and community events along Myrtle Avenue.
Monrovia Station District
This growing transit-oriented area offers modern residences near the Metro A Line, making commuting throughout Los Angeles convenient.
North Monrovia
Located near the foothills of the San Gabriel Mountains, North Monrovia offers scenic views, quiet residential streets, and access to hiking trails.
Arcadia Border Area
Just west of Monrovia, this area offers convenient access to shopping centers, restaurants, and major employers while maintaining a suburban atmosphere.
Monrovia blends small-town charm with easy access to the greater Los Angeles region. Whether you're looking for walkability, scenic outdoor space, or convenient commuting options, here are some features that make the city stand out:
Charming Historic DowntownOld Town Monrovia offers locally owned restaurants, cafés, breweries, and a popular weekly street fair.
San Gabriel Mountain Views & Outdoor Access
Residents enjoy nearby hiking destinations such as Monrovia Canyon Park and access to the Angeles National Forest.
Transit-Friendly Living
With the Metro A Line station nearby, commuting to Pasadena, Downtown Los Angeles, and surrounding areas is simple.
Balanced Lifestyle
Monrovia offers a quieter residential environment while remaining close to the employment and cultural hubs of the San Gabriel Valley.
